Output a7888659b17500efef34b6fed4d22e52660e89520360970cc4aab5069ea6c450:1

value
1903500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89e5dafbe8a92b61e58fdd499dba5ed2f8aaa7c OP_EQUAL
address
3MSPbSRVCFK5kF4pfrjwcfxg2QVcfjxFQj
transaction
a7888659b17500efef34b6fed4d22e52660e89520360970cc4aab5069ea6c450
confirmations
376362
spent
true